Van Nuys, California Short-Term Rental Market Overview
Visitor Profile
Van Nuys, California, attracts approximately 1.5 million visitors annually, making it a vibrant hub within the San Fernando Valley. The primary demographic of these visitors includes families, young professionals, and international tourists, with a significant portion coming from Mexico, Canada, and the United Kingdom. Visitors primarily come for leisure, business, and family visits, contributing to the local economy with an estimated impact of over $200 million each year. The area’s diverse attractions, including parks, shopping centers, and cultural sites, further enhance its appeal. The economic benefits of tourism in Van Nuys are substantial, as they support local businesses and create job opportunities.
A comprehensive analysis of visitor statistics reveals that the average length of stay in Van Nuys is about 3.5 days, with peak seasons occurring during summer and the winter holiday months. The primary reasons for visiting include exploring local attractions such as the Van Nuys Airport, the Los Angeles Public Library, and nearby recreational areas. According to the tourism bureau, international visitors are increasingly drawn to Van Nuys for its accessibility to major Los Angeles attractions, making it a strategic location for travelers. The visitor demographics show a balanced mix of age groups, with a notable presence of millennials and families seeking affordable accommodations and experiences. Additionally, the area’s STR (short-term rental) market benefits from the influx of tourists, as many seek home-like environments during their stay. Regulations
Van Nuys, California, has established specific regulations for short-term rentals to ensure compliance with local laws and community standards. Property owners looking to rent out their homes on platforms like Airbnb must obtain a Short-Term Rental (STR) permit from the City of Los Angeles. This permit is essential to legally operate a short-term rental and must be renewed annually. Additionally, hosts are required to collect a Transient Occupancy Tax (TOT), which is currently set at 14%. Compliance with zoning laws is also crucial, as certain areas may have restrictions on short-term rentals. Safety requirements, including smoke detectors and carbon monoxide alarms, must be met to ensure guest safety. Understanding these regulations is vital for property owners to avoid penalties and operate successfully.
Key regulatory information for short-term rentals in Van Nuys includes obtaining the necessary STR permit, which requires an application and payment of a fee. Property owners must also be aware of their tax obligations, including the 14% TOT, which must be reported and paid to the city. Zoning restrictions may limit where short-term rentals can operate, so checking local zoning laws is essential. Safety requirements mandate that properties are equipped with smoke detectors and fire extinguishers. Violations of these regulations can lead to significant penalties, including fines and revocation of the STR permit. Key Performance Indicators
To gauge the performance of the short-term rental market in Van Nuys, we examine several key performance indicators (KPIs):
Average Daily Rate (ADR): As mentioned, the current average daily rate for short-term rentals in Van Nuys is $251.22. This figure aligns with regional pricing and shows an upward trend over the past year.
Occupancy Rate: The occupancy rate for short-term rentals in Van Nuys is approximately 70% during peak travel seasons and can dip to around 55% in off-peak seasons. This indicates a healthy demand for rentals while presenting a fair level of competition among hosts.
Revenue per Available Room (RevPAR): With the current ADR, RevPAR can be calculated using the occupancy rate formula. Assuming an average occupancy of 60%, the RevPAR is about $150.73.
Length of Stay: The average length of stay for guests in Van Nuys currently rests around 4 nights, indicating that short-term rental properties are frequently booked for family getaways or business travel.
Van Nuys, California Market Performance Trends
| Month | Average Daily Rate (USD) | Occupancy Rate (%) | Average Monthly Revenue (USD)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Jul 24 | $288.08 | 87.6% | $4,309 |
| Aug 24 | $306.00 | 77.4% | $4,660 |
| Sep 24 | $329.39 | 66.7% | $4,109 |
| Oct 24 | $331.00 | 67.7% | $4,774 |
| Nov 24 | $315.26 | 63.3% | $3,727 |
| Dec 24 | $279.96 | 61.3% | $3,540 |
| Jan 25 | $279.77 | 53.2% | $2,692 |
| Feb 25 | $311.05 | 67.9% | $3,621 |
| Mar 25 | $321.18 | 66.1% | $3,982 |
| Apr 25 | $278.40 | 68.8% | $3,966 |
| May 25 | $281.98 | 69.4% | $3,917 |
| Jun 25 | $251.22 | 80% | $4,110 |

Regulatory Environment
The regulatory landscape for short-term rentals in Van Nuys requires careful attention from investors:
City Ordinances: Los Angeles has implemented rules requiring hosts to register their properties as short-term rentals, and only full-time residents may rent out their primary residences. Investors must comply with these regulations to avoid penalties.
Business Licenses: Obtaining the necessary permits and business licenses is essential for operating legally in Van Nuys.
HOA Regulations: Property owners within homeowner associations (HOAs) may face additional restrictions. It's critical to review any related regulations before investing in properties within HOA-governed areas.
Investors should remain current on local laws and actively engage with real estate professionals for compliance to mitigate any risks.
